Double glazed unit with thermal efficiency Double-glazed windows that are energy efficient are a vital part of modern homes. They create a thermal barrier that helps stop heat from getting through the window. If you opt for double-glazed windows, you'll save a lot on your energy bills as well as reduce condensation and noise inside your home. Double-glazed windows are typically made from uPVC. Some uPVC windows are made from recycled materials. Energy efficiency can vary depending on the type of glass used and the frame materials used. You can alter the thickness of the glass in double-glazed units. A 12mm gap could be used to provide thermal insulation. Low-emissivity glasses with an oxide-reflective coating on their inner panes are the most efficient double-glazed units. This minimises heat loss to the outside and bounces sunlight back into the home. Double glazing usually has an edge spacer between the two panes. These spacers are filled with desiccant beads that absorb moisture and form an airtight seal. Other components of energy-efficient double-glazed windows include argon between the panes and as an edge spacer that warms. Argon gas is odourless and has the same solubility as oxygen. It has been shown to slow the process of heat loss. There are many kinds of energy efficient double-glazed windows. The size of your home will determine the ideal type of window.
